2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 vs Catalina 323 — Comparison
2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35
Specifications Side by Side
| Specification | 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 | Catalina 323 |
|---|---|---|
| General | ||
| Manufacturer | Beneteau | Catalina |
| Year | 2015–2018 | 2004–2009 |
| Type | Sloop | Sloop |
| Country | France | USA |
| Designer | Groupe Finot-Conq | Gerry Douglas |
| Dimensions | ||
| LOA | 10.45 m (34.3 ft) | 9.75 m (32.0 ft) |
| LWL | 9.38 m (30.8 ft) | 8.84 m (29.0 ft) |
| Beam | 3.72 m (12.2 ft) | 3.25 m (10.7 ft) |
| Draft | 1.90 m (6.2 ft) | 1.75 m (5.7 ft) |
| Weight | ||
| Displacement | 6,100 kg (13,448 lbs) | 4,763 kg (10,501 lbs) |
| Ballast | 1,850 kg (4,079 lbs) | 1,814 kg (3,999 lbs) |
| Sailing | ||
| Sail Area | 57.0 m² (614 ft²) | 46.0 m² (495 ft²) |
| Hull Material | Fiberglass | Fiberglass |
| Keel Type | Fin | Fin |
| Engine & Tanks | ||
| Engine | 21 HP | 21 HP |
| Fuel Capacity | 80 L (21.1 gal) | 76 L (20.1 gal) |
| Water Capacity | 200 L (52.8 gal) | 151 L (39.9 gal) |
| Accommodation | ||
| Berths | 7 | 6 |
| Cabins | 2 | 1 |

Detailed Comparison
The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 and Catalina 323 represent two takes on sloop-rigged sailing. The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 is a modern design by Beneteau from France, while the Catalina 323 is a 2000s offering from Catalina from USA. The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 was penned by Groupe Finot-Conq. The Catalina 323 was designed by Gerry Douglas.
In terms of size, the 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 measures 10.45m (34.3ft) overall with a beam of 3.72m, compared to the Catalina 323 at 9.75m (32.0ft) with a 3.25m beam. The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 is 0.70m longer than the Catalina 323. The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 displaces approximately 28% more than its counterpart, which significantly affects how each boat handles in different sea states.
Looking at performance, the 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 has good sail power for versatile performance with an SA/D ratio of 17.35 and 57.0 m² of sail area. The Catalina 323, with an SA/D of 16.51 and 46.0 m² of canvas, offers moderate sail power suitable for relaxed cruising. The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 has the edge in terms of raw sailing performance.
For comfort and safety, the 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 offers a firm, racing-oriented motion (comfort ratio: 17.3) and excellent capsize resistance suitable for offshore voyaging (capsize ratio: 0.82). The Catalina 323 has a comfort ratio of 18.3 and a capsize screening value of 0.77. The ballast ratios are 30.3% for the 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 and 38.1% for the Catalina 323, reflecting their respective approaches to stability.
Below deck, the 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 provides 7 berths in 2 cabins with 200L of water capacity and 80L of fuel. The Catalina 323 offers 6 berths in 1 cabin with 151L water and 76L fuel capacity.
Verdict
For cruising: The Catalina 323 is the better choice for comfortable cruising thanks to its higher comfort ratio, offering a gentler motion at sea that crews will appreciate on longer passages.
For racing: The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 has the performance advantage with its superior SA/D ratio, meaning more sail power relative to its displacement for competitive sailing.
For liveaboard: The 2015 Beneteau Oceanis 35 offers more sleeping accommodation, making it better suited for extended living aboard. Consider water and fuel capacity for extended stays away from marinas.
